The Field Museum is a not-for-profit organization located on the Museum Campus of Chicago. Since the 1893 World's Columbian Exposition, we have conducted research across all seven continents and accumulated a collection of over 40 million specimens and artifacts.
The Field Museum is searching for an Executive Assistant to join our team!
The Executive Assistant will provide administrative support to the Executive Vice President & Chief Operating Officer (EVP & COO), who has oversight of Visitor Services, Business Enterprises, Marketing, and their associated Board Committees. Reporting directly to the EVP & COO this position will also work with colleagues across the Museum and externally with donors and Trustees to facilitate meetings and events and gather and format information as needed.
